Does one of you electronic cracks know about this cirquit gives me any latency. I mean: Is it refreshing the data (and needing processing time) or does it just amplifie the signal?
Sorry, this don’t work as el cheapo midi delay ![]()
It’s just standard midi receiver followed by buffer to drive outputs: latency = propagation delay is under 100uS, and it’s nothing compared to the slowness of midi itself.

It actually means that one output can drive up to 20 inputs.
So you could expand the copy module to have 20 outputs (IC1B->IC1E) out from the single IC1A inverter. With more, you may enter into some problems…
